Author of international best-selling novels ‘When God was a Rabbit’ and ‘Still Life’, Sarah Winman invites Patrick O’Donnell into her flat in London. Together they muse on the vibrant green of childhood football matches on newly cut grass, the deep blue of the mediterranean sea she loved in her youth and the soulful grey of her defining decade, moving to London and coming out as a gay woman.
